Elevata are seeking an experienced Fabrication Supervisor to lead a team within its fabrication department. This is a hands-on leadership role requiring strong fabrication knowledge alongside proven supervisory experience.

The Role

  • Supervising and supporting fabrication staff on shift
  • Hands-on MIG and TIG welding where required
  • Ensuring production targets and quality standards are met
  • Managing workflow, job priorities, and shift organisation
  • Enforcing health & safety procedures
  • Supporting and mentoring team members

Requirements

  • Proven MIG & TIG welding experience
  • Previous experience in a supervisory or team leader role
  • Background within sheet metal or fabrication environments
  • Strong communication and leadership skills
  • Ability to lead from the front in a production setting
